Whether or not you're a Taylor Swift fan, this is great news for the music industry because it means people are actually going out and buying CDs again!

Taylor Swift - seen above at the unveiling of her wax figure in NYC on Wednesday - just released her third album Speak Now and Billboard predicts it'll sell between 800,000-900,000 copies in the first week.

Scott Borchetta, president and CEO of Swift's label Big Machine Label Group, says that the week's sales are already trending "way north" of 700,000. This means the album will likely beat Eminem's Recovery, which moved 741,000 in its first week.
